Output 21f52a0715c5edc253b61c750c16a42522c1627fe54d325ededd73253279ff5c:8

value
183261
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e1cd7d2803da385c89ef39491f401c8b7aca9f8 OP_EQUAL
address
3BjEohJk5DCoQAb7eHZdnQHtwz1gShFn27
transaction
21f52a0715c5edc253b61c750c16a42522c1627fe54d325ededd73253279ff5c
spent
true